Re-Identification Across Indoor-Outdoor Dataset (RAiD)

DOWNLOADING THE DATASET

The github repository link of the dataset is https://github.com/dasabir/RAiD_Dataset.git. There are several ways in which you can download the dataset. Some are listed below.

To download only the data you don't have to clone the repository fully. You can get the dataset by running the following command in a command line client (e.g. gitbash in Windows or the terminal in Linux or mac osx based operating systems) or a gui based client (e.g. gitGUI or TortoiseGit).

git clone https://github.com/dasabir/RAiD_Dataset.git && rm -rf RAiD_Dataset/.git

 

If you use subversion(svn) you can also do it easily by exporting using a GUI based svn client (e.g. Tortoisesvn) or by issuing the following command in a command line client (e.g. sliksvn in Windows or the terminal in Linux or mac osx based operating systems).

svn export https://github.com/dasabir/RAiD_Dataset/trunk/

 

If you don't use git or svn then you can download the dataset from here (140 MB).

CONTENTS OF THE DATASET

In this package, you will find the datset as a Matlab '.mat' file splitted into 3 zip archives, namely RAiD_4Cams.zip.001, RAiD_4Cams.zip.002 and RAiD_4Cams.zip.003. You will also find a 'README.txt' file which has the details about the dataset.
